Trey Hill

Trey Hill is a professional sculptor and Associate Professor at The University of Montana where he is a professor in both the ceramics and sculpture departments. He received his BFA from Bowling Green State University in 1999 and his MFA from San Jose State University in 2002. 

His work has been shown in galleries and museums throughout the United States and internationally. Trey has extensive travel and creative experiences through his vast artist residencies including: The Archie Bray Foundation in Helena, MT; the LH Project Joseph, OR; Da Wang Cultural Highlands, DaWang, China; HAP Studios, Beijing, China; Fule International Ceramic Art Museum, Fuping, China; and the Rojal Art Laboratory, Roja, Latvia.
